お使いのMacには、個人データやドキュメントを保管するファイルやフォルダが含まれています。 あなたのファイルを保護し、詮索好きな目からそれらを安全に保つためには、パスワードやファイルを暗号化する他の手段を使用することができま
macOSのディスク権限(またはディレクトリ権限)は、他のユーザーや特定のプログラムがMac上のファイルを開いて許可なしに変更することを防ぐように設計 このようにして、ファイルやフォルダが安全であることを簡単に知ることができます。
Macでディスク権限に問題がある場合、このガイドではmacOSでディスク権限を修正または修復する方法について説明します。
macOSの権限とは何ですか?
macOSの権限は、Mac上のファイルまたはフォルダにアクセスできるユーザーアカウントを制御します。 ファイル、フォルダ、またはディスクの情報ウィンドウの下部にあるFinderの権限設定を変更できます。
たとえば、ファイル共有のためにMacに接続している他のユーザーが、フォルダ内のファイルを表示するだけで変更できないように、フォルダ権限の設定を変更することができます。
アクセス許可は、読み取り、書き込み、および実行アクティビティで構成され、所有者、グループ、およびコンピュータを使用するすべてのユーザーが編集できます。
コンピューターの所有者は、アクセス許可を使用して、自分自身、グループ、またはすべてのユーザーに対して個別のルールを定義できます。 これらのアクセス許可には、ファイルまたはフォルダの共有、ファイルアクセス権、およびシステムの整合性が含まれます。
macOSでファイルシステムの権限を表示する方法
ファイルシステムの権限を表示することは、コンピュータの所有者に限定されません。 他の誰もが同様にFinderアプリの情報ウィンドウを介してファイルとフォルダの権限を表示することができます。
ファイルまたはフォルダの権限を表示するには:
- ファイルまたはフォルダを右クリックし、コンテキストメニューから”情報を見る”を選択します。
- 共有&権限を選択して、権限を展開します。
- 権限フィールドには、所有者、グループ、およびすべてのユーザーの3つの異なるタイプのユーザーがあります。
- 所有者:アイテムの作成者、またはアイテムをコンピュータにコピーした人。
- グループ:すべてのメンバーに権限が適用される、参加しているユーザーアカウントのセット。
- Everyone:ゲスト、ローカル、および共有ユーザーを含むすべてのユーザーのアクセス権を定義します。
- 各ユーザーアカウントの横には、読み取り、読み取りと書き込み、実行、アクセスなしなどのアクセス許可が表示されます。
- 読み取り権限:ユーザーまたはグループのメンバーに、ファイルを開くか、フォルダー内の項目のリストを参照することのみを許可します。 ファイルまたはフォルダへの変更を保存することはできません。
- 書き込み権限:ユーザーまたはグループのメンバーがファイルまたはフォルダを変更または削除できるようにします。
- 実行権限:ファイルの場合、これはスクリプトまたはプログラムの場合、ユーザーがファイルを実行できることを意味します。 スクリプトまたはプログラムではないファイルは、実行権限を有効にしてはいけません。 フォルダの場合、読み取り権限が有効になっている限り、ユーザーはフォルダを開いてファイルを表示できることを意味します。
macOSでディスク権限を修復する理由
お使いのMac上のファイルとフォルダには、それぞれ関連する権限のセットがあります。 さらに、Macにインストールするもののほとんどは、パッケージファイルからインストールされ、ハードディスクにスペースを取らない他のファイルも格納されパッケージファイル内の
は部品表ファイル(.パッケージがインストールされているファイルのリストと各ファイルのアクセス許可が含まれます。
ただし、これらのファイル権限は、特にMacにアプリをインストールしてアンインストールするときに変更できます。 権限が影響を受けると、Mac上のプログラムがファイルを変更したり変更したりする可能性があり、凍結、遅れやクラッシュ、権限エラーなどのあらゆる
お使いのMacのパフォーマンスにいくつかの奇妙な変更に気づいたり、アプリが正しく動作していない場合は、ディスクのアクセス許可のトラブルシューテ
幸いなことに、お使いのMacがmacOS Mojave10.14以降のバージョンを実行している場合、Macに追加された新しいアプリは、一部の機能を使用する許可を求めます。 これらの権限を拒否すると、アプリが正常に機能しない可能性がありますが、データのプライバシーとセキュリティが向上します。
macOSでディスクのアクセス許可を修正または修復すると、オペレーティングシステムが特定のファイルにアクセスまたは変更できるようになります。 たとえば、ディスク権限を使用すると、Macの起動、アカウントへのログイン、アプリの印刷または起動などが可能になります。
macOSでディスク権限を修復することで、特定のファイルに適切な権限が与えられ、それらのファイルに干渉してはならないアプリやユーザーによる不正アク
macOSで権限を修正または修復する方法
権限を修復することは、macOSで多くのまれなタイプの問題を解決するように見える標準的なMacトラブルシューテ ただし、このオプションは、OS X El Capitan10.11のリリース後にDisk Utilityアプリから消えました。
Appleは、悪意のあるソフトウェアがコンピュータ上の重要なファイルにアクセスするのを防ぐSystem Integrity Protection(SIP)に機能を置き換えました。
このオプションは、ディスクドライブに関連するさまざまな問題を解決するいくつかのアクションをバンドルするFirst Aidの一部になっているため、macOS
ディスクボリュームにエラーがないかどうかを確認して修復する方法は次のとおりです:
- Go>Utilities>Disk Utilityを選択して、Disk Utilityを開きます。
- 次に、左側のペインでブートボリュームを選択します。
- ウィンドウの右上にあるディスクユーティリティツールバーで応急処置を選択します。
- 適切なドライブを選択したことを確認し、[実行]を選択してディスク修復プロセスを開始します。 警告メッセージのポップアップに表示された場合は、[続行]を選択します。
修復プロセスが進行中である間、あなたのMacはどんな入力にも反応しません、それは正常で期待されています。 これは、macOSがドライブの内容を正しく分析する必要があるために発生しますが、完了するまでに数分以上かかることはありません。
修復処理が完了すると、処理が完了したすべてを表示するレポートが表示されます。 重大なエラーが発生した場合は、検出された問題が通知されます。
ホームフォルダの権限をリセット
お使いのMac上のホームフォルダは、デスクトップ、アプリケーション、ドキュメント、ダウンロードなど、頻繁にアクセスする他のいくつかのフォルダが含まれているユーザーフォルダです。
ここでは、ディスクの権限を修復するためにホームフォルダの権限をリセットする方法です。
- Go>Homeを選択します。
- 次に、[ファイル>情報を取得]を選択します。
- フォルダの権限を表示するには、共有&権限を選択します。 共有&権限セクションが開いていない場合は、矢印を選択して展開します。
- 次に、ロックボタンを選択します。
- 管理者名とパスワードを入力します。
- アクションメニュー>を選択して、囲まれた項目に適用します。
- 次に、[OK]を選択して、権限のリセットプロセスを完了します。 ウィンドウの上部に進行状況バーが表示され、変更内容がホームフォルダ全体に反映されます。
- 進行状況バーが完了したら、Go>Utilities>Terminalを選択してTerminalを開きます。
- 次のコマンドを入力または貼り付けます。diskutil resetUserPermissions/`id-u`ルートボリューム(/)の権限を現在のユーザー IDにリセットします。
- プロセスが完了したら、Terminalを終了し、Macを再起動して変更を反映します。
Macで権限をリセットしているときにエラー69841が発生した場合の対処方法
ルートボリュームのユーザー権限をリセットすると、計画どおりに進まないことがあ “Error69841permissions reset on user home directory failed”というメッセージが表示されることがあります。 このエラーが発生した場合は、macOSのバージョンに応じて次の手順を実行します。
macOS Mojave以降のバージョンで
- アップルメニュー>システム環境設定>セキュリティ&プライバシーを選択します。
- 次に、プライバシータブを選択し、ロックアイコンを選択し、管理者名とパスワードを入力します。
- [フルディスクアクセス]タブを選択し、[追加(+)]ボタンを選択します。
- 端末を検索し、フルディスクアクセスに追加します。
- ターミナルを開いて貼り付けるか、次のコマンドを入力します。chflags-R nouchg~。 Returnキーを押します。
- 次に、diskutil resetUserPermissions/`id-u\`と入力し、Returnキーを押します。
- 変更を有効にするには、Macを再起動します。
macOS High Sierra以前のバージョンで
macOS Mojave以降のバージョンとは異なり、macでエラー69841を解決する前に、macOS High Sierra以前のバージョンで端末をフルディスクアクセスに追
- ターミナルを開き、chflags-R nouchg~と入力します。
- 次に、diskutil resetUserPermissions/º d-u`と入力し、Returnキーを押します。
- 変更を有効にするには、Macを再起動します。
Macを良好な状態に保つ
macOSでのディスク権限の修正または修復は、ファイルまたはフォルダの権限の問題があると思われる場合にのみ行う必要があります。 それはあなたがあなたのコンピュータにダウンロードするソフトウェアについて注意する必要がある、と述べました。
コンピュータでBluetoothが動作していない場合、Macカメラが動作していない場合、Macがスリープ状態にならない場合など、Macの問題を修正するのに役立つ他のガイ